WebIn H2O strong hydrogen bonding is present which makes it a liquid. In H2S and H2Se weak intermolecular forces are present. Therefore H2S and H2Se are gases at room temperature. The boiling point of HBr is higher than HCl It is due to the bigger size of bromine than chlorine. WebWhich liquid has the highest boiling point: 1. HI 2. HF 3. HBr 4. HCl Correct Answer: 2. Comments to the instructor: The strongest intermolecular force for HF is the hydrogen-bonding interaction. This is a stronger force than the dipole-dipole interactions between HI, HBr and HCl. Web4 apr. 2011 · Through a systematic examination of a wide range of hydrogen bonded systems we show that quantum nuclear effects weaken weak hydrogen bonds but strengthen relatively strong ones. This simple correlation arises from a competition between anharmonic intermolecular bond bending and intramolecular bond stretching. We know that the bond energy of hydrogen bonding is very less as compared to that of covalent bond (bond energy of hydrogen bonding is 8-42 KJ/mole and covalent bond is 200 KJ/mole). The strength of a typical hydrogen bond is about 5% of that of a covalent bond. Hydrogen bonding occurs only in molecules where hydrogen is covalently bonded to one of three elements: fluorine, oxygen, or nitrogen. These three elements are so electronegative that they ...
